Shape the policies that support policing across NottinghamshireNottinghamshire Police is looking for a highly organised and motivated Policy Officer to join our Governance & Assurance Team.
This is an exciting opportunity to play a key role in developing, managing and maintaining the force's corporate policies, procedures, strategies and guidance documents. You will help ensure that our governance framework remains effective, compliant with legislation and best practice, and supports the delivery of high-quality policing services to our communities.
Working across the organisation, you will collaborate with colleagues at all levels, including senior leaders, departmental leads and external partners, providing expert support and guidance on corporate documentation and governance processes.
What you will be doingAs a Policy Officer, you will:
- Manage and maintain the Force's corporate documentation framework and policy register.
- Coordinate the review, development and publication of policies, procedures, strategies and guidance.
- Work with policy owners and subject matter experts to ensure documents remain up to date and compliant.
- Support the development and implementation of governance and records management processes.
- Monitor changes in legislation, national guidance and policing best practice that may impact the organisation.
- Administer and publish documentation on the Force Intranet and website.
- Assist with the design, development and maintenance of corporate forms and associated documentation.
- Prepare reports, briefing papers and recommendations on policy-related matters.
- Coordinate meetings, maintain action trackers and provide professional administrative support where required.
